Positioning Defined: Positioning (or driving force, reputation, brand identity, strategy, strategic intent) is your different, unique, and better attribute in the eyes of your customer, relative to the competition in the marketplace, that causes them to do business with you.
Main Purposes
- To teach key concepts and Best Practices in product/service positioning.
- To assess your organization’s current level of competency in anticipating customer wants and needs for products, services, and intangibles.
- As the essence of a mission or vision statement.
- To conduct a current state (SWOT) analysis.
- To define your positioning in order to guide your marketing efforts or develop a strategic marketing and sales plan.
